We had a lovely stay at the Astorias. Its was our first time here, and First time in Crete. Firstly, you should visit Michael at the Nautilus Spa (onsite by the pool) for a massage. Fantastic massage and a very nice man. I had a neck and back massage (twice) and it is well worth doing and very relaxing. He offers lots of other treatments there, so definitely go and visit him when you are there. We had a sea-view room with a balcony (large balcony) which was located near to the top of the stairs. Room was spacious and clean, two singles pushed together. There were additional single beds there, with a dining table and chairs. Fridge, hotplate and sink completed the kitchen area. We had a bath and overhead shower. This was clean – although some would describe it as “tired”. Please note that toilet paper would need to be placed in the bin beside the toilet – and not flushed. This is the practice for much of Crete, I’m told. There was Free Wi-Fi – which was very good. As many reviews have advised, there are 60 stairs from the pool / reception area to the town / hotel entrance. Also, your hotel room could be located anywhere on the complex, so please contact the hotel if you have any mobility or health issues. Outside the Hotel there is an abundance of place to eats and drink. At the top of the stairs / entrance, you can turn left to Koutouloufari town or right to Piskopiano town. Both are lovely for a walk and explore. If you continue right, through Piskopiano, then follow the road for 20 mins and you will reach Hersonissos Old Town. This has a nice square surrounded by restaurants – best visited when lit up at night. The hotel runs a daily minibus to Hersonissos City (not to be confused with the Old Town). This is by the sea and a much larger town for souvenirs shops, etc. There is a Café / Bar at the Pool which serves good food. If you are of the older generation, they can provide a paper menu – and save you having to use a code to read it on your mobile phone. I can only advise that the hotel keeps the paper menus as not everyone has their mobile phone constantly on their person! By the way, the special omelette there is HUGE! Easy enough for 2/3 people and tastes fantastic. There are enough sun loungers to go around, and please don’t be like most Europeans on holiday and commandeer the loungers (early in the morning – before you have had your breakfast) as there is no need to. You just look stupid if you do! There are two Pools – a Large Pool and a Children’s Pool. Please be aware that the Pool is very slippery when walking in via the steps. Whilst we were there, we saw a few people slip over when getting in the pool. Water is not very deep, but we feel its dangerous and should be looked at. Also, some of the plastic was coming off the pool tiles. Again, something the hotel should investigate.
